Organised by Positive East, the annual RED RUN is a flat and welcoming 5km walk, 5km run and 10km run, through the beautiful surroundings of Victoria Park in east London.

The World AIDS Day event is a celebration, an acknowledgement of work still to be done and an opportunity for each of us to remember those whose fight against HIV ended too soon.

Before the run, visit us at our Team Terry stall in the RED RUN Village. There will be a warm-up, music, drag entertainment, refreshments and plenty more to enjoy.

Your registration fee

Text

The registration fee helps cover the cost of delivering the event and ensuring everyone has a great experience. Entry to RED RUN costs £28 (plus a processing fee) and includes:

  • RED RUN t-shirt and tote bag 
  • Finishing medal
  • Free coffee
  • Run/Walk number
  • Community Heroes Guide
  • Entertainment throughout the event

As well as taking part in the run or walk, attendees can enjoy the RED RUN Village, featuring HIV charity stands, an AIDS Quilt display, and a Community Heroes exhibition. It's a chance to come together, learn more about HIV, and celebrate the people and organisations making a difference in our communities.

Why we need your support

Text

Your support and fundraising help fund vital services including our one-of-a-kind sexual health helpline, HIV testing, counselling, and peer support programmes.

We are working towards ending new HIV transmissions in the UK by 2030. We want everyone living with HIV to be diagnosed, receiving treatment and care, free from stigma, and able to take advantage of life's opportunities.

Together, we can build a future where everyone affected by HIV has access to support, information and care, and nobody faces HIV-related stigma.

The difference your fundraising makes

Text

£15 could help answer one call to THT Direct, our free sexual health information and support service.

£50 could help provide a vital grant for someone living with HIV who is struggling to afford basic necessities.

£100 could help fund our Living Well services, helping people living with HIV access support, information and care.
